GENERAL DESCRIPTION
The ADCMP341/ADCMP343 combine two low power, low voltage comparators with a 400mV reference in the 5-lead SOT-23 package. Operating within a supply range of 1.7V to 5.5V, the devices only draw 6.5µA typical, making them ideal for low voltage system monitoring and portable applications.
FEATURES
Low Quiescent Current: 6.5µA Typ
Supply Range: 1.7V to 5.5V
400mV Reference ±0.8% Accuracy Over Temperature
Input Range Includes Ground
User programmable Hysteresis via resistor string
Low Input Bias Current: ±10nA Max
Open drain outputs with 40mA Typical Sink Current
Supports Wired-AND Connections
Input Polarities:
ADCMP341 noninverting
ADCMP343 inverting
Small SOT-23 Package
APPLICATIONS
Battery-Powered System Monitoring
Threshold Detectors
Relay Driving
Optoisolator Driving
Handheld Instruments
